X-Git-Url: https://jfr.im/git/solanum.git/blobdiff_plain/c6240d79407736a0c1e47052d780ce901e81b9a2..b225bf93b7eaf8d4d6b1ac172463d280b48a782f:/modules/m_capab.c diff --git a/modules/m_capab.c b/modules/m_capab.c index 650d8ab4..227a9972 100644 --- a/modules/m_capab.c +++ b/modules/m_capab.c @@ -96,23 +96,6 @@ mr_capab(struct Client *client_p, struct Client *source_p, int parc, const char } } - /* check to ensure any "required" caps are set. --nenolod */ - for (cap = captab; cap->name; cap++) - { - if (!cap->required) - continue; - - if (!(client_p->localClient->caps & cap->cap)) - { - char exitbuf[BUFSIZE]; - - rb_snprintf(exitbuf, BUFSIZE, "Missing required CAPAB [%s]", cap->cap); - exit_client(client_p, client_p, client_p, exitbuf); - - return 0; - } - } - return 0; }